- 博客(8)
- 收藏
- 关注
原创 Centos 安装部署 Nginx
gcc-c++:编译依赖gcc语言pcre:nginx的http使用pcre来解析正则表达式zlib:nginx使用zlib对http包进行gzipopenssl:强大的安全套接字层密码库,支持http、httpszlib是主库,zlib-devel是开发包主库用来运行开发包用来编译(把源码变成可执行文件)也可以运行脚本全部一起检查。
2026-04-01 11:13:09
203
原创 第三部分:Docker- 详细知识点(三)
方面传统 Docker启动复杂度多个命令单个命令配置管理分散的参数统一的YAML文件服务依赖手动管理自动处理环境一致性容易出错完全一致。
2025-12-03 21:16:13
1067
原创 第三部分:Docker- 详细知识点(二)
创建自定义网络# 容器加入自定义网络:这里从2开始,自动往下递增,1作为网关地址# 获取IP:192.168.0.2# 获取IP:192.168.0.3# 获取IP:192.168.0.4# 现在可以通过容器名通信了# PING api (172.20.0.3): 56 data bytes 成功!
2025-11-27 19:48:30
1009
原创 实际项目中的Dockerfile例子
需要package.json和package-lock.josn,lock文件指定了需要安装的依赖及其版本,使用npm ci会根据文件直接安装,不更新lock文件,速度较快【在持续集成流水线、部署生产环境或与团队成员确保完全一致的依赖树时使用】设置登录shell为bash(而不是默认的sh),提供更丰富的命令行功能;需要package.json,该文件里面说明了需要安装的依赖,但没有说明具体版本,会根据文件 安装指定范围内的最新版本,并更新lock文件,速度较慢【日常开发,需要添加、更新或移除依赖】
2025-11-19 20:47:38
982
原创 第二部分:网络基础 - 详细知识点
本文系统介绍了网络故障排查的核心知识和实用方法。首先解析TCP/IP四层模型、IP地址、端口等基础概念;其次提供网络配置查看命令(ip/ifconfig)、连通性测试工具(ping/traceroute)和DNS查询方法;重点讲解端口诊断(netstat/ss)和防火墙配置(firewalld/iptables);最后给出标准化排查流程:从本地配置→DNS解析→外网连通性→端口服务→防火墙→应用日志的完整链路,并推荐结合运维实战案例进行学习。掌握这些方法可系统定位网络连接问题。
2025-10-09 15:18:11
1204
原创 第一部分:Linux 操作系统 - 详细知识点
查找文件(按名称、按时间等) 【-name -iname -size -type -exec -o -perm -user -group -mtime】:了解CentOS/RHEL、Ubuntu、Alpine等常见发行版及其特点(CentOS稳重,Ubuntu易用,Alpine轻量)。:必须掌握的基础模式(普通模式、插入模式、命令行模式)。会打开、编辑、保存、退出。:对文件(读、写、执行)和对目录(列目录、创建文件、进入目录)的含义。-f 就只会读指定的那个文件,如果日志轮转了,就不再更新了。
2025-10-03 12:28:19
1293
原创 DevOps需要掌握的基本知识与技能
对于一个完全没有基础的人来说,理解“”比“”更重要。我将彻底拆解DevOps所需的全部基本知识,并解释它们在DevOps工作中的。一个开源、免费的操作系统。。这意味着你的工作环境几乎肯定是在Linux中。:你需要管理的应用程序、数据库、工具(如Jenkins, Docker)全部部署在Linux服务器上。:你必须通过命令行(黑窗口)来操作它,完成:查看日志、安装软件、启动/停止服务、排查故障。:当程序出问题,你能否快速登录服务器,用tail -f查看实时日志,用grep过滤错误信息,用top。
2025-09-30 16:56:46
1132
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人
RSS订阅